What Triggers a Carbon Monoxide Alarm?
When a carbon monoxide alarm detects harmful levels of the gas in the air, it will sound.
Potential causes that can trigger a CO alarm include:
1. High CO Levels:
Appliance Malfunctions: Faulty combustion appliances, such as furnaces, gas stoves, or fireplaces, can release carbon monoxide.
Insufficient Ventilation: Clogged ventilation systems can cause CO to build up inside a room instead of being safely vented outside.
Generators: Using generators or other gas appliances indoors can produce CO.
Charcoal Grills: Using charcoal or gas grills indoors or in unventilated spaces can produce CO.
2. Low Battery or Alarm Malfunction:
Many CO detectors emit a specific, intermittent sound to indicate a low battery or device failure. This sound is different from the alarm that indicates high levels of CO.
3. False alarms:
Environmental factors: Some chemical gases in the air, such as solvents or paint fumes, can trigger a false alarm.
Moisture or steam: High levels of humidity or steam near the detector can cause false alarms in some models.
Dust or debris: Dust buildup inside the detector can interfere with its operation.
What to do if the alarm goes off:
Evacuate immediately: Leave the home and go to a well-ventilated area. If possible, open doors and windows to ventilate the area.
Watch for symptoms: Watch for symptoms such as headache, dizziness, nausea, or confusion, which may indicate carbon monoxide poisoning.
Contact emergency services: Call your local emergency services or fire department for immediate assistance.
Identify and address the cause: Have your appliances and ventilation system professionally inspected to identify and eliminate the source of the carbon monoxide.
Taking prompt action in the event of an alarm is essential. Regular checks and maintenance on combustion appliances and fireplaces can minimize the risk of carbon monoxide exposure.
